TGNA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

450 of the 3,754 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in TEGNA Inc (TGNA)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$7.76B — up 17% from $6.64B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 53 funds opened new TGNA positions and 50 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 147 added to existing stakes and 180 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Schroder Investment Management Group, adding an estimated $62.6M. The largest seller was Manning & Napier Advisors, cutting an estimated $104M.
